To allow a file to be sent to an outside computer, you will need to remove the password protection from the file. This is necessary because many systems prevent the transfer of password-protected files for security reasons. Here are the general steps you can follow to remove password protection:
- Open the File: Open the document that is password protected.
- Remove Password: Depending on the application you are using (like Microsoft Word, Excel, etc.), you can usually find the option to remove the password in the file's settings or properties. For example, in Microsoft Office applications, you can go to File > Info > Protect Document > Encrypt with Password and then remove the password.
- Save the File: After removing the password, make sure to save the file.
- Upload Again: Try uploading the file again to the external business.
If you are unsure how to remove the password, please refer to the help documentation for the specific application you are using.
